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) Cost In Franklinville, NC

The cost of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) services in Franklinville, NC, can vary depending on the severity of the contamination,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a customized estimate based on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Planning $100 – $500 Size of affected area, complexity of contamination
Containment and Ext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of contamination, equipment required
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ment required, duration of drying process
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of contamination, equipment required
Restoration and Re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of repairs required, materials and labor costs
